2. VJ Chitra

Popular Tamil television actress and anchor VJ Chitra, known for her role in Pandian Stores, was found dead in a hotel room in Chennai in December 2020. She was only 28 years old. Her death was initially reported as suicide, but investigations later revealed complexities involving her personal life and marriage. Chitra was admired for her vibrant personality and strong screen presence, and her passing left fans devastated. The case highlighted the pressures faced by young women in the entertainment industry and sparked conversations about emotional support for artists.

3. Sabarna Anand

Actress Sabarna Anand, who appeared in Tamil serials like Pasamalar and Puthu Kavithai, was found dead at her residence in Chennai in 2016. She was 29 years old. Police suspected suicide, though the exact reasons remained unclear. Sabarna was considered a promising talent in Tamil television, and her sudden death shocked her colleagues and fans. Her case underscored the uncertainties and struggles faced by actors trying to balance personal and professional lives in a demanding industry.

4. Rekha Sindhu

Model and Tamil television actress Rekha Sindhu tragically lost her life in a car accident near Bengaluru in 2017. She was 22 years old. While her death was not suicide, it was sudden and unexpected, leaving fans and the industry in shock. Rekha had been working in Tamil and Kannada projects and was seen as a rising star. Her untimely passing highlighted the unpredictability of life and the fragility of careers in the entertainment world.
